The distance from Agostinho Neto Airport (NTO) to José Martí International Airport (HAV) is 3719 miles or 5984 kilometers or 3229 nautical miles.

How long does it take to travel from Ponta do Sol ( Cape Verde ) to Havana ( Cuba )?

A one-way nonstop (direct) flight between Ponta do Sol and Havana takes around 8 hours 32 minutes.
Estimated flight time from Agostinho Neto Airport, Ponta do Sol, Cape Verde to José Martí International Airport, Havana, Cuba is 8 hours 32 minutes under avarage conditions. Your actual flying time may vary depending on wind direction/speed or weather conditions. This calculation does not include the departure and landing times of the aircraft. Why should you arrive 3 hours before international flight? Flyers who are traveling to an international destination should arrive at the airport earlier than domestic flyers. This is because international flights can have additional check-in requirements, like passport verification, that need to be completed before you receive your boarding pass.
